About
Ain't Quite What I Thought! 2 Jeena Delilah Ray is finally MARRIED, but there's more to being the new Mrs. Black than what she bargained for! If nearly being butchered last year wasn't enough, Jeena bites off more than she can chew when she fails to warn her new husband, Stay Black, of the impending danger ahead when they return from their honeymoon. On top of that, she ends up pulled into something more life threatening during the time she finds out that her family life is about to change for good! Will the new Mrs. Black be able to survive a second dose of broken chips falling into her life, or will those broken chips end up taking her life in Ain't Quite What I Thought 2!
